The size of Deakin is approximately 3.6 square kilometres. It has 7 parks covering nearly 29.2% of total area. The population of Deakin in 2016 was 2878 people. By 2021 the population was 3124 showing a population growth of 8.6%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Deakin is 10-19 years. Households in Deakin are primarily couples with children and are likely to be repaying over $4000 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Deakin work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 73.00% of the homes in Deakin were owner-occupied compared with 70.60% in 2016.
